#840337 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#840337 is composed of 51.8% red, 1.2%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 58.3%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 335.8 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#840337 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ff066e with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#840337 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#840337 has RGB values of R:132, G:3,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.58,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8651575.

Shades and Tints of #840337
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110007 is the darkest color, while #fffd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#840337
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464143 is the less saturated color, while #840337 is the most saturated one.
